The History of Tomatoes: Believe it or not, tomatoes have a fascinating history that spans centuries and continents. Originating from the wild tomato species in South America, tomatoes were first cultivated by the ancient Aztecs and Incas. The vibrant fruits were introduced to Europe in the 16th century, where they quickly gained popularity. Initially met with skepticism due to their resemblance to poisonous plants, tomatoes were eventually embraced and incorporated into various cuisines around the world.

Nutritional Powerhouse: Tomatoes not only add flavor to our meals but also pack a nutritious punch. Rich in essential vitamins, minerals, and antioxidants, they offer numerous health benefits. Tomatoes are an excellent source of vitamin C, which boosts our immune system and promotes healthy skin. They are also high in vitamin A, supporting vision and promoting overall eye health. Furthermore, tomatoes contain lycopene, a powerful antioxidant known for its potential role in reducing the risk of certain types of cancer.

Versatile Culinary Delight: One of the key reasons tomatoes have gained such popularity in kitchens worldwide is their versatility. From tangy sauces to refreshing salads, tomatoes find their way into an array of dishes. The vibrant red color and juicy texture of tomatoes make them a staple in Mediterranean cuisine, where they are celebrated in dishes like Caprese salad and bruschetta. They can be grilled, roasted, stewed, or simply enjoyed fresh, adding a burst of flavor to sandwiches, pizzas, and pasta dishes.

Tomatoes Around the World: Tomatoes have truly become a global culinary phenomenon, cherished in diverse cuisines. In Italy, tomatoes take center stage in classics like pasta alla pomodoro and Margherita pizza. In Mexico, they form the base of rich and spicy salsas and are a key ingredient in guacamole. Indian cuisine incorporates tomatoes in curries and chutneys, while in the United States, tomatoes are a crucial component of ketchup and tomato soup.
